Commit Message
The following commit
commit 6f573a27b6c8b4236445810a44660612323f5a73
Author: Noah Goldstein <goldstein.w.n@gmail.com>
Date: Wed Jun 23 01:19:34 2021 -0400
x86-64: Add wcslen optimize for sse4.1
Added wcsnlen-sse4.1 to the wcslen ifunc implementation list and did
not add wcslen-sse4.1 to wcslen ifunc implementation list. This commit
fixes that by removing wcsnlen-sse4.1 from the wcslen ifunc
implementation list and adding wcslen-sse4.1 to the ifunc
implementation list.
Testing:
test-wcslen.c is passing as well as all other tests in wcsmbs and
string.
Signed-off-by: Noah Goldstein <goldstein.w.n@gmail.com>
---
I was unable to actually reproduce the bug on my machine, even after
reordering ifunc-wcslen.h to prefer the sse4.1
implementation. Although this most definetly is a bug.
I ran the following command. Is there an issue with the command? Or
does rdx happen to always have a len >= actual length of the string?
$> rm -rf build; mkdir -p build/glibc; (cd build/glibc/; unset LD_LIBRARY_PATH; /absolute/path/to/src/glibc/configure --prefix=/usr; make --silent; make xcheck; make -r -C /absolute/path/to/src/glibc/string/ objdir=`pwd` check; make -r -C /absolute/path/to/src/glibc/wcsmbs/ objdir=`pwd` check);
sysdeps/x86_64/multiarch/ifunc-impl-list.c | 4 ++--
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)

@@ -684,9 +684,9 @@ __libc_ifunc_impl_list (const char *name, struct libc_ifunc_impl *array,
&& CPU_FEATURE_USABLE (AVX512BW)
&& CPU_FEATURE_USABLE (BMI2)),
__wcslen_evex)
- IFUNC_IMPL_ADD (array, i, wcsnlen,
+ IFUNC_IMPL_ADD (array, i, wcslen,
CPU_FEATURE_USABLE (SSE4_1),
- __wcsnlen_sse4_1)
+ __wcslen_sse4_1)
IFUNC_IMPL_ADD (array, i, wcslen, 1, __wcslen_sse2))
/* Support sysdeps/x86_64/multiarch/wcsnlen.c. */
